Does anyone have a combo of antibody clones that will detect both soluble TNF-alpha and TNFR1-bound TNF-alpha for an ELISA assay.  More details below...

In a murine model that I use, neutralization of TNF-alpha mediates survival and reduced disease in contrast to IgG treatment.  However, I cannot seem to find appreciable amounts of soluble TNF-alpha via ELISA.  

So I am predicting that there is a lot of either membrane-bound TNF-alpha or TNF-alpha in conjunction with soluble TNFR1.  While I have other experiments in the works to look at membrane-bound TNF-alpha, and I could set up other experiments to examine TNF-alpha signaling in other assays.  However, I would like to determine if there are any TNF-alpha-sTNFR1 complexes in my current samples.
